Where is Northam, WA?

Northam, Western Australia, is the largest town in the Avon Valley. That doesn’t mean it’s big – the Northam population is only around 6,500.

But Northam is worth a look on the drive from Perth to Kalgoorlie along the Great Eastern Highway, or as a stop on the Prospector train.

Things to do in Northam, Western Australia: Heritage buildings

Things to do in Northam, Western Australia, include checking out the handful of heritage buildings. Two of these are now museums. The Old Northam Railway Station is little more than a collection of old trains and vehicles, while Morby Cottage is one of the oldest colonial residences in Western Australia.

Morby Cottage dates back to 1839, and at one point served as Northam’s school, church, courthouse and post office.

Things to do in Northam: Bilya Koorta Boodja & silo art

Top of the list of things to do in Northam, Western Australia, however, should be Bilya Koort Boodja.

On the banks of the Avon River, the Bilya Koort Boodja Centre for Nyoongar Culture and Environmental Knowledge. This cultural centre is run by the local Noongar Indigenous people. It uses interactive displays to showcase the Noongar culture and view of the world.

The most visually arresting attraction in Northam, though, is the silo art. In 2015, the enormous grain silos belonging to grain handler CBH Corp got a makeover. Renowned street artists Phlegm and HENSE painted giant murals all over the silos, making the silo complex one of the biggest pieces of public art in Australia.

Avon Valley hot air balloon tours from Northam, WA

For the more adventurous, it’s possible to go on a hot air balloon flight over the Avon Valley. Windward Balloon Adventures is based in Northam. Meeting an hour before sunrise at the Northam Airfield, participants get to watch the giant balloons being inflated. Then there’s a 45 minute float along the Avon Valley. These Northam hot air balloon rides cost from $300 per person.
